[Congressional Bills 110th Congress]
[From the U.S. Government Publishing Office]
[H.R. 6849 Engrossed Amendment Senate (EAS)]

  
  
  
  
  
  
  
  
  
  

                  In the Senate of the United States,

                    September 29 (legislative day, September 17), 2008.
    Resolved, That the bill from the House of Representatives (H.R. 
6849) entitled ``An Act to amend the commodity provisions of the Food, 
Conservation, and Energy Act of 2008 to permit producers to aggregate 
base acres and reconstitute farms to avoid the prohibition on receiving 
direct payments, counter-cyclical payments, or average crop revenue 
election payments when the sum of the base acres of a farm is 10 acres 
or less, and for other purposes.'', do pass with the following

                               AMENDMENT:

            Strike all after the enacting clause and insert the 
      following:

SECTION 1. TREATMENT OF FARMS WITH LIMITED BASE ACRES.

    (a) Suspension of Prohibition.--
            (1) In general.--Section 1101(d) of the Food, Conservation, 
        and Energy Act of 2008 (7 U.S.C. 8711(d)) is amended by adding 
        at the end the following:
            ``(4) Suspension of prohibition.--Paragraphs (1) through 
        (3) shall not apply during the 2008 crop year.''.
            (2) Peanuts.--Section 1302(d) of the Food, Conservation, 
        and Energy Act of 2008 (7 U.S.C. 8752(d)) is amended by adding 
        at the end the following:
            ``(4) Suspension of prohibition.--Paragraphs (1) through 
        (3) shall not apply during the 2008 crop year.''.
    (b) Extension of 2008 Signup for Direct Payments and Counter-
Cyclical Payments.--
            (1) In general.--Section 1106 of the Food, Conservation, 
        and Energy Act of 2008 (7 U.S.C. 8716) is amended by adding at 
        the end the following:
    ``(f) Extension of 2008 Signup.--
            ``(1) In general.--Notwithstanding any other provision of 
        law, the Secretary shall extend the 2008 crop year deadline for 
        the signup for benefits under this subtitle by producers on a 
        farm with base acres of 10 acres or less until the later of--
                    ``(A) November 14, 2008; or
                    ``(B) the end of the 45-day period beginning on the 
                date of the enactment of this subsection.
            ``(2) Penalties.--The Secretary shall ensure that no 
        penalty with respect to benefits under this subtitle or 
        subtitle B is assessed against producers on a farm described in 
        paragraph (1) for failure to submit reports under this section 
        or timely comply with other program requirements as a result of 
        compliance with the extended signup deadline under that 
        paragraph.''.
            (2) Peanuts.--Section 1305 of the Food, Conservation, and 
        Energy Act of 2008 (7 U.S.C. 8755) is amended by adding at the 
        end the following:
    ``(f) Extension of 2008 Signup.--
            ``(1) In general.--Notwithstanding any other provision of 
        law, the Secretary shall extend the 2008 crop year deadline for 
        the signup for benefits under this subtitle by producers on a 
        farm with base acres of 10 acres or less until the later of--
                    ``(A) November 14, 2008; or
                    ``(B) the end of the 45-day period beginning on the 
                date of the enactment of this subsection.
            ``(2) Penalties.--The Secretary shall ensure that no 
        penalty with respect to benefits under this subtitle is 
        assessed against producers on a farm described in paragraph (1) 
        for failure to submit reports under this section or timely 
        comply with other program requirements as a result of 
        compliance with the extended signup deadline under that 
        paragraph.''.
    (c) Offsetting Reduction.--Section 515(k)(1) of the Federal Crop 
Insurance Act (7 U.S.C. 1515(k)(1)) is amended by striking ``2011'' and 
inserting ``2010, and not more than $9,000,000 for fiscal year 2011''.

SEC. 2. SUPPLEMENTAL REVENUE ASSISTANCE PROGRAM.

    (a) Federal Crop Insurance Act.--
            (1) Definitions.--Section 531(a) of the Federal Crop 
        Insurance Act (7 U.S.C. 1531(a)) is amended--
                    (A) in paragraph (3)(B), by inserting ``has'' after 
                ``on a farm that'';
                    (B) in paragraph (4), by striking ``section 1102 of 
                the Farm Security and Rural Investment Act of 2002'' 
                and all that follows through the end of the paragraph 
                and inserting ``under--
                            ``(i) section 1102 or 1302 of the Farm 
                        Security and Rural Investment Act of 2002 (7 
                        U.S.C. 7912, 7952);
                            ``(ii) section 1102 or 1301(6) of the Food, 
                        Conservation, and Energy Act of 2008 (7 U.S.C. 
                        8712, 8751(6)); or
                            ``(iii) a successor section.'';
                    (C) in paragraph (5)(B)(ii), by striking ``, the 
                total loss'' and all that follows through the end of 
                the paragraph and adding ``the actual production on the 
                farm is less than 50 percent of the normal production 
                on the farm.'';
                    (D) in paragraph (7)--
                            (i) in subparagraph (A), by inserting ``for 
                        sale or on-farm livestock feeding (including 
                        native grassland intended for haying)'' after 
                        ``harvest''; and
                            (ii) in subparagraph (C), by inserting 
                        ``for sale'' after ``crop'';
                    (E) by redesignating paragraphs (2) through (4), 
                (5) through (12), and (13) through (18) as paragraphs 
                (3) through (5), (7) through (14), and (16) through 
                (21), respectively;
                    (F) by inserting after paragraph (1) the following:
            ``(2) Actual production on the farm.--The term `actual 
        production on the farm' means the sum of the value of all crops 
        produced on the farm, as determined under subsection 
        (b)(6)(B).'';
                    (G) by inserting after paragraph (5) (as 
                redesignated by subparagraph (E)) the following:
            ``(6) Crop of economic significance.--The term `crop of 
        economic significance' shall have the uniform meaning given the 
        term by the Secretary for purposes of subsections (b)(1)(B) and 
        (g)(6).''; and
                    (H) by inserting after paragraph (14) (as 
                redesignated by subparagraph (E)) the following:
            ``(15) Normal production on the farm.--The term `normal 
        production on the farm' means the sum of the expected revenue 
        for all crops on the farm, as determined under subsection 
        (b)(6)(A).''.
            (2) Supplemental revenue assistance payments.--Section 
        531(b) of the Federal Crop Insurance Act (7 U.S.C. 1531(b)) is 
        amended--
                    (A) in paragraph (1)--
                            (i) by striking ``(1) in general.--The 
                        Secretary'' and inserting the following:
            ``(1) Payments.--
                    ``(A) In general.--The Secretary''; and
                            (ii) by adding at the end the following:
                    ``(B) Crop loss.--To be eligible for crop loss 
                assistance under this subsection, the actual production 
                on the farm for at least 1 crop of economic 
                significance shall be reduced by at least 10 percent 
                due to disaster, adverse weather, or disaster-related 
                conditions.'';
                    (B) in paragraph (2), by adding at the end the 
                following:
                    ``(C) Exclusion of subsequently planted crops.--In 
                calculating the disaster assistance program guarantee 
                under paragraph (3) and the total farm revenue under 
                paragraph (4), the Secretary shall not consider the 
                value of any crop that--
                            ``(i) is produced on land that is not 
                        eligible for a policy or plan of insurance 
                        under subtitle A or assistance under the 
                        noninsured crop assistance program; or
                            ``(ii) is subsequently planted on the same 
                        land during the same crop year as the crop for 
                        which disaster assistance is provided under 
                        this subsection, except in areas in which 
                        double-cropping is a normal practice, as 
                        determined by the Secretary.'';
                    (C) in paragraph (3)(A)(ii)(III)--
                            (i) in the matter before item (aa), by 
                        inserting ``50 percent of'' before ``the higher 
                        of''; and
                            (ii) in item (aa), by striking 
                        ``guarantee'';
                    (D) in paragraph (4)--
                            (i) in subparagraph (A)(i)--
                                    (I) by striking subclauses (I) and 
                                (II) and inserting the following:
                                    ``(I) the actual production by crop 
                                on a farm for purposes of determining 
                                losses under subtitle A or the 
                                noninsured crop assistance program; 
                                and''; and
                                    (II) by redesignating subclause 
                                (III) as subclause (II);
                            (ii) in subparagraph (B)--
                                    (I) in clause (i), by striking 
                                ``and'' at the end;
                                    (II) in clause (ii), by striking 
                                the period at the end and inserting ``; 
                                and''; and
                            (iii) by adding at the end the following:
                            ``(iii) as the Secretary determines 
                        appropriate, to reflect regional variations in 
                        a manner consistent with the operation of the 
                        crop insurance program under subtitle A and the 
                        noninsured crop assistance program.'';
                    (E) in paragraph (5)--
                            (i) in the matter preceding subparagraph 
                        (A), by striking ``the sum obtained by 
                        adding'';
                            (ii) in subparagraph (A)--
                                    (I) in the matter preceding clause 
                                (i), by striking ``the product'' and 
                                inserting ``for each insurable 
                                commodity, the product'';
                                    (II) in clause (i), by striking 
                                ``greatest'' and inserting ``greater'';
                                    (III) in clause (iii), by striking 
                                ``of the insurance price guarantee; 
                                and'' and inserting ``of the price 
                                election for the commodity used to 
                                calculate an indemnity for an 
                                applicable policy of insurance if an 
                                indemnity is triggered; and''; and
                            (iii) in subparagraph (B)--
                                    (I) in the matter preceding clause 
                                (i), by striking ``the product'' and 
                                inserting ``for each noninsurable crop, 
                                the product'';
                                    (II) in clause (i), by striking 
                                ``and'' at the end;
                                    (III) by redesignating clause (ii) 
                                as clause (iii); and
                                    (IV) by inserting after clause (i) 
                                the following:
                            ``(ii) the acreage planted or prevented 
                        from being planted for each crop; and''; and
                    (F) by adding at the end the following:
            ``(6) Production on the farm.--
                    ``(A) Normal production on the farm.--The normal 
                production on the farm shall equal the sum of the 
                expected revenue for each crop on a farm as determined 
                under paragraph (5).
                    ``(B) Actual production on the farm.--The actual 
                production on the farm shall equal the sum obtained by 
                adding--
                            ``(i) for each insurable commodity on the 
                        farm, the product obtained by multiplying--
                                    ``(I) 100 percent of the price 
                                election for the commodity used to 
                                calculate an indemnity for an 
                                applicable policy of insurance if an 
                                indemnity is triggered; and
                                    ``(II) the quantity of the 
                                commodity produced on the farm, 
                                adjusted for quality losses; and
                            ``(ii) for each noninsurable commodity on a 
                        farm, the product obtained by multiplying--
                                    ``(I) 100 percent of the noninsured 
                                crop assistance program established 
                                price for the commodity; and
                                    ``(II) the quantity of the 
                                commodity produced on the farm, 
                                adjusted for quality losses.''.
            (3) Waiver for socially disadvantaged, limited resource, or 
        beginning farmer or rancher.--Section 531(d)(5)(B)(ii) of the 
        Federal Crop Insurance Act (7 U.S.C. 1531(d)(5)(B)(ii)) is 
        amended by striking ``section'' and inserting ``subsection''.
            (4) Tree assistance program.--Section 531(f)(2)(A) of the 
        Federal Crop Insurance Act (7 U.S.C. 1531(f)(2)(A)) is amended 
        by striking ``the Secretary shall provide'' and inserting ``the 
        Secretary shall use such sums as are necessary from the Trust 
        Fund to provide''.
            (5) De minimis exception to risk management purchase 
        requirement.--Section 531(g) of the Federal Crop Insurance Act 
        (7 U.S.C. 1531(g)) is amended by adding at the end the 
        following:
            ``(6) De minimis exception.--
                    ``(A) In general.--For purposes of assistance under 
                subsection (b), at the option of an eligible producer 
                on a farm, the Secretary shall waive paragraph (1)--
                            ``(i) in the case of a portion of the total 
                        acreage of a farm of the eligible producer that 
                        is not of economic significance on the farm, as 
                        established by the Secretary; or
                            ``(ii) in the case of a crop for which the 
                        administrative fee required for the purchase of 
                        noninsured crop disaster assistance coverage 
                        exceeds 10 percent of the value of that 
                        coverage.
                    ``(B) Treatment of acreage.--The Secretary shall 
                not consider the value of any crop exempted under 
                subparagraph (A) in calculating the supplemental 
                revenue assistance program guarantee under subsection 
                (b)(3) and the total farm revenue under subsection 
                (b)(4).''.
            (6) Risk management purchase requirement waiver for 2009 
        crop year.--Section 531(g) of the Federal Crop Insurance Act (7 
        U.S.C. 1531(g)) is amended--
                    (A) in paragraph (1)--
                            (i) in the matter preceding subparagraph 
                        (A), by striking ``(other than subsection 
                        (c))'' and inserting ``(other than subsections 
                        (c) and (d))''; and
                            (ii) in subparagraph (A), by inserting ``, 
                        excluding grazing land'' after ``producers on 
                        the farm'';
                    (B) in paragraph (2), by striking ``grazed, 
                planted,'' and inserting ``planted'';
                    (C) in paragraph (4), by striking ``(4)'' and all 
                that follows through ``In the case'' and inserting the 
                following:
            ``(4) Waivers for certain crop years.--
                    ``(A) 2008 crop year.--In the case''; and
                    (D) by adding at the end the following:
                    ``(B) 2009 crop year.--In the case of an insurable 
                commodity or noninsurable commodity for the 2009 crop 
                year that does not meet the requirements of paragraph 
                (1) and the relevant crop insurance program sales 
                closing date or noninsured crop assistance program fee 
                payment date was prior to August 14, 2008, the 
                Secretary shall waive paragraph (1) if the eligible 
                producer of the insurable commodity or noninsurable 
                commodity pays a fee in an amount equal to the 
                applicable noninsured crop assistance program fee or 
                catastrophic risk protection plan fee required under 
                paragraph (1) to the Secretary not later than 90 days 
                after the date of enactment of this subparagraph.''.
            (7) Payment limitations.--Section 531(h) of the Federal 
        Crop Insurance Act (7 U.S.C. 1531) is amended by adding at the 
        end the following:
            ``(5) Transition rule.--Sections 1001, 1001A, 1001B, and 
        1001D of the Food Security Act of 1985 (7 U.S.C. 1308 et seq.) 
        as in effect on September 30, 2007, shall continue to apply 
        with respect to 2008 crops.''.
